In this episode, I sit down with Cameron Faller, co-founder of the Institute of Contextual Health, to discuss the future of healthcare. We explore the challenges of traditional, siloed care models and why a more interconnected, person-centered approach is essential for better patient outcomes. Cameron shares insights on process-based care, complexity science, the role of EMRs, and the potential for AI to revolutionize the patient experience. About the Guest

Cameron Faller

Cameron Faller

Physical Therapist, Clinic Director, Co-Founder

Dr. Cameron Faller is the Co-founder and Chief Operating Officer of the Institute of Contextual Health (IOCH) and is considered a leading figure in the treatment of chronic pain and complex movement disorders.
